#[derive(Clone, Debug, Serialize)]
pub struct Credential {
name: String,
hash: String,
}
impl Credential {
pub fn new(name: &str, pass: &str) -> Self {
let salt: String = thread_rng()
.sample_iter(&Alphanumeric)
.take(constants::SALT_LEN)
.map(char::from)
.collect();
let hash = md5_apr1_encode(pass, salt.as_str());
let hash = format_hash(hash.as_str(), salt.as_str());
Self {
name: name.into(),
hash,
}
}
pub fn from_line(line: String) -> AppResult<Self> {
let split: Vec<&str> = line.split(':').collect();
if split.len() != 2 {
return Err(ErrorKind::Io
.context(format!(
"Could not parse htpasswd file line: `{}`. Expected format: `name:hash`",
line
))
.into());
}
Ok(Self {
name: split[0].to_string(),
hash: split[1].to_string(),
})
}
}
impl Display for Credential {
fn fmt(&self, f: &mut Formatter<'_>) -> std::fmt::Result {
writeln!(f, "{}:{}", self.name, self.hash)
}
}
